Hidden Himalayas: Remote Treks in Bhutan, Nepal & Ladakh is a deeply personal journey into some of the world's most remote and sacred landscapes. Told in an intimate first-person narrative, the book invites readers to walk alongside the author across high passes, through silent valleys, and into monasteries where prayer flags flutter against endless skies. From Bhutan's cliff-side temples to Nepal's snowbound passes, and across Ladakh's stark desert plateaus, the narrative blends adventure travel with spiritual reflection. It is not merely a chronicle of trails walked and peaks admired, but an exploration of solitude, fear, resilience, and the inner transformations that come when the noise of modern life falls away. Along the way, encounters with monks, herders, porters, and strangers reveal the extraordinary generosity of mountain communities, while the landscape itself becomes a teacher - demanding patience, humility, and surrender. The Himalayas here are not just mountains to be admired; they are mirrors in which the self is both stripped bare and remade. Part travelogue, part meditation, Hidden Himalayas is for anyone who has longed to step beyond the familiar, to test body and spirit in landscapes where time seems to stand still. It is a reminder that the true hidden Himalayas are not only on remote maps, but also within ourselves.
